  4. Learn to link / place .ai files saved without PDF compatibility (PGF only)

    I know, why would you. A PDF-layer is basically a composite flattened layer Ai writes into an .ai document, and just reads it when the file is placed: in Photoshop, in InDesign. Handy, yeah?

    Not really. Saving a document without the compatibility is so much faster. The non-compatible files are so much lighter (especially with heavy raster links used within). OK, Ps and InD can’t read PGF (Progressive Graphics Format, the one that’s native for Ai)... but Ai can.

    Why not reading linked .ai docs as they are and THEN keep it’s PDF representation within the destination file, if it…

  12. Export for Screens, CMYK to RGB

    When working in a CMYK Illustrator file, the Export for Screens function currently creates CMYK jpgs. Since it is for screens, it should convert to RGB. Or at least there should be an option to convert the color mode for the exported files.

    In a package design project, the files are primarily for printing, but digital mockups are a secondary purpose. So it is necessary for the CMYK color mode to be converted to RGB. Export for Screens seems like it should inherently create RGB files.

  15. Keep Layers from PDF when opening the file in Illustrator.

    We use InDesign to do packaging design, usually having multiple variations of the same general design. We then export as PDF and have some vendors who like to get .AI files instead. The problem we are facing, is that when we save the PDFs with Layers (from InDesign), they all flatten when we open the file in Illustrator. There needs to be a way to preserve the PDF layers when opening in Illustrator.

  16. Disable scale stroke on placed CC files

    We would like to have the option to disable the scaling of stroke in placed (linked) CC library files. Ie. if we scale the placed file 200% the stroke of the object in the file stays at 1pt instead of increasing to 2pt.

    We have a CC library with a large component library with various electronic and mechanical components. These components should always look exactly the same, but sometimes they need to be scaled. When they are scaled they need to keep the original stroke weight in order to look the same as the other placed components. Since there…
